Tires are set at 12psi as the sticker on the rim suggested. I will lower to see if that helps. The suspension seat bottoms with my massive 140lb body unless it is set at 200+lbs on the indicator. The former owner is a bodybuilder that is twice my size so it is possible the suspension seat gave up under his weight.
 
Just keep in mind that lowering your tire pressure will effect your deck pitch, raising the front and potentially effecting your cut quality. If you decide to leave them at 8 or 10 psi you'll want to go through the procedure for adjusting it.
